I had a couple of problems with the GN250 Mighty Midget that were just a bit irritating but not enough to want to spend money. I have mentioned the wooden feel of the front brake before but I also needed a slightly longer side stand as I fitted 20mm longer shocks.
The only bits I had in the garage were off a Honda CBF500 so I thought I would try them anyway. Bloody hell what a pleasant surprise. The CBF master cylinder, reservoir and lever fit lovely, even letting me use the Suzuki handlebar clamp with the mirror attached and has provided a much better feeling brake. The side stand also went straight on and is now letting the MM lean at a much better angle. I might see if the spare CBF motor will fit the Suzuki frame next!
Lovely to actually do a job that cost nothing and has been a great improvement.
